Output 5338419670f0bb616d0a3b5633d0e00e40b1c1d425f04afab67a36b2b29f7912:1

value
580700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f177bf1bda514e1467f925c8be9c708411bf4ebf OP_EQUAL
address
3PhnDufgzViVwgNjmcjCeSnuBd92pF1VVU
transaction
5338419670f0bb616d0a3b5633d0e00e40b1c1d425f04afab67a36b2b29f7912
confirmations
146977
spent
true